Wal-Mart online is where I got my start, my dad worked for them for a while as a director of development. Wal-Mart from my point of view in not a terrible company. But I also know that they are not a good company to those who work hourly in their stores. This non-narrated documentary, is supposed to show the evil side of Wal-Mart. All the evil it does and causes. EVIL! The movie is all right. It is just about as I expected it to be. It had people who got crushed by Wal-Mart in one way or the other telling their stories about how it happened, and to pull on your heart strings and make you feel sorry for mom and pop. I guess it works, the movie does not come off as fake, or making up stories to try to give it's point of view. Some of the points that are made I felt were valid, while others I feel are part of the marketplace, and tough titty, if you got crushed by someone else. I don't feel like my life was changed watching this film, or that it was going to cause me to stop shopping at Wal-Mart as little as I do already. You could or could not rent it, I do not think I would say that everyone should see this movie, you owe it to your grandchildren. I think if you do not like Wal-Mart this will help you understand why you should hate them, and if you like them, then this movie might paint a picture you never knew about them, but it doesn't mean it is going to change your mind.
